最近公司项目用到了Vue.js,和它一块的是ElementUI控件。当使用ElementUI的日期选择器DatePicker时,发现后台数据库中存的时间总是和想要的时间差8个小时,开始以为是数据库时区的问题。后来才发现是ElementUI日期控件的问题。自己选好的日期,和DatePicker绑定的值总是差8个小时。看了下官方属性介绍,发现使用value-format...
【elementUI】时间/日期选择器选择禁用当前之前(之后)时间 <template><el-date-pickerformat="yyyy-MM-dd"value-format="yyyy-MM-dd"type="date"placeholder="请选择日期"v-model="dayDate":picker-options="setDisabled"></el-date-picker></template>exportdefault{data(){return{dayDate:"",setDisabled:{/...
第二种,确实可以,获取当前毫秒数,然后加上跟新时区的偏移量。不过有点小瑕疵,就是修改了时区之后,不能影响到日期选择控件,比如日期选择控件里面会高亮当天,按照新时区可能今天是6号,日期选择框里面还是根据当前时区高亮为5号。 d=new Date(); //创建一个Date对象 localTime = d.getTime(); localOffset=d.ge...
所以想加一个时区选择(下拉框),如下图所示。 选择了时区之后,怎么应用到elementui的时间选择框呢? 下图是目前选择之后,日期选择框model对应变量的值 <el-date-picker v-model="valDate"type="daterange" align="right" unlink-panelsrange-separator="to"start-placeholder="from"end-placeholder="end" :picker-...
element ui 日期选择器 时区问题 value-format="yyyy-MM-dd" 解决 我成功因为我志在成功
最近公司项目用到了Vue.js,和它一块的是ElementUI控件。当使用ElementUI的日期选择器DatePicker时,发现后台数据库中存的时间总是和想要的时间差8个小时,开始以为是数据库时区的问题。后来才发现是ElementUI日期控件的问题。自己选好的日期,和DatePicker绑定的值总是差8个小时。看了下官方属性介绍,发现使用value-format...
最近在做vue+element-ui的后台管理页面,其中用到了DateTimePicker来选择日期时间,但是在将数据传回后台的过程中遇到了一些令人头疼的问题,在此记录一下解决方案,以免日后再次遇到。 前端页面 前端代码 submitForm(formName){this.$refs[formName].validate((valid)=>{let url='http://localhost:8088/pethospital/or...
Vue+ElementUI+Springboot+MSSQL Chrome IDEA 方法/步骤 1 点击日期控件,选择日期范围后,然后搜索调后台。F12查看网络请求,发现控件自动将日期修改为UTC时间,和我们东八区刚好差了8个小时。2 我的前端代码如图,日期范围封装在了一个数组complainPeriod中。3 如图所见,调用后端接口的时候也没有出其它特殊处理。4...
使用element-ui DatePicker 日期选择器,选中日期是2021-08-02至2021-08-03,浏览器中日期的值是 2021-08-01T16:00:00.000Z和2021-08-02T16:00:00.000Z; 所以确定是由于时区导致的日期不一致,解决办法就是在日期控件中加入 value-format=“yyyy-MM-dd”,问题解决 ...
时间选择器选择日期、月份在项目中比较常见,比如查询历史记录,我们需要选择具体日期或者发请求,获取历史数据。所以我们需要对时间选择器做一些控制,比如历史记录查询的话,就不能选择当前日期和以后的日期了。所以就需要把当前日期和未来日期给禁用掉,本文记录一下相应的代码写法。 使用饿了么UI肯定是要用官方给到的api...